Center for the Development of Nanoscience and Nanotechnology


CEDENNA is a Chilean multidisciplinary research centre in nanoscience and nanotechnology. It performs applied R&D, prototype development and technology translation across magnetic nanostructures, computational materials simulation, nanobiomedicine, packaging and food-safety materials, sensors, environmental remediation and renewable-energy materials. The centre hosts multiple research groups, a portfolio of specialised laboratories and shared instrumentation for fabrication and characterization, operates an accredited nanosecurity unit for bioassays of nanomaterials, and supports technology transfer and industry collaboration through an affiliated business portal and open-lab partnerships.

Products

Prototype portable pesticide detection device

Research prototype for rapid on-site detection of pesticide residues in postharvest agricultural products.

Applied sensor developments (mining and wear monitoring)

Sensor prototypes for mining applications (detection of blockages/obstructions) and real-time wear monitoring for industrial equipment; piloting and stakeholder engagements with mining companies.

Rapid pathogen detection assays (food safety)

Prototype detection systems aimed at identifying food pathogens (e.g., Listeria, E. coli) with rapid time-to-result demonstrated in project contexts.

Packaging and compostable materials

Active and antimicrobial packaging concepts and prototypes including compostable/biodegradable materials and masterbatches with antifungal properties developed for food quality preservation.

Soil remediation and environmental technologies

Systems and materials for remediation of contaminated soils and recovery of pollutants using nanomaterial-based adsorbents.


Services

Technology project development and prototyping

Interdisciplinary development of technological projects, prototype design and collaboration with academic and industry partners for translation of nanoscience research into applied devices and materials.

Analytical testing and sensor development

Development and validation of analytical sensor prototypes and methods for on-site detection relevant to agriculture, food safety and environmental monitoring; includes electrode functionalization and sensor performance testing.

Equipment, fabrication and characterization services

Access to specialised laboratories, fabrication equipment and analytical instruments for external users through an equipment and services portal.

Training, courses and outreach programs

Short courses, workshops and seminars on nanoscience topics for professionals, teachers and the public; digital distribution of newsletters, podcasts and educational materials; hands-on training for nanoparticle preparation and measurement.
